Package org.springframework.context

Examples of org.springframework.context.ApplicationContext.containsBean()


  @Override
  public void init(FilterConfig filterConfig) throws ServletException {
    ApplicationContext applicationContext=WebApplicationContextUtils.getWebApplicationContext(filterConfig.getServletContext());
    userManager=(UserManager) applicationContext.getBean("userManager");
    if(applicationContext.containsBean("ssoLogin")){
      login=(SSOLogin)applicationContext.getBean("ssologin");
    }
  }

}
View Full Code Here



  @Override
  public View resolveViewName(String viewName, Locale locale) throws BeansException {
    ApplicationContext context = getApplicationContext();
    if (!context.containsBean(viewName)) {
      if (logger.isDebugEnabled()) {
        logger.debug("No matching bean found for view name '" + viewName + "'");
      }
      // Allow for ViewResolver chaining...
      return null;
View Full Code Here


  @Test
  public void classRelativeResourceLoading_ctor() {
    ApplicationContext ctx = new GenericXmlApplicationContext(RELATIVE_CLASS, RESOURCE_NAME);
    assertThat(ctx.containsBean(TEST_BEAN_NAME), is(true));
  }

  @Test
  public void classRelativeResourceLoading_load() {
    GenericXmlApplicationContext ctx = new GenericXmlApplicationContext();
View Full Code Here

  }

  @Test
  public void fullyQualifiedResourceLoading_ctor() {
    ApplicationContext ctx = new GenericXmlApplicationContext(FQ_RESOURCE_PATH);
    assertThat(ctx.containsBean(TEST_BEAN_NAME), is(true));
  }

  @Test
  public void fullyQualifiedResourceLoading_load() {
    GenericXmlApplicationContext ctx = new GenericXmlApplicationContext();
View Full Code Here

  @Test
  public void testCustomBeanNameGenerator() {
    ApplicationContext context = new ClassPathXmlApplicationContext(
        "org/springframework/context/annotation/customNameGeneratorTests.xml");
    assertTrue(context.containsBean("testing.fooServiceImpl"));
  }

  @Test
  public void testCustomScopeMetadataResolver() {
    ClassPathXmlApplicationContext context = new ClassPathXmlApplicationContext(
View Full Code Here

  @Ignore // TODO: SPR-6310
  @Test
  public void testImportXmlByConvention() {
    ApplicationContext ctx = new AnnotationConfigApplicationContext(ImportXmlByConventionConfig.class);
    assertTrue("context does not contain xml-declared bean", ctx.containsBean("xmlDeclaredBean"));
  }

  @Test
  public void testImportXmlIsInheritedFromSuperclassDeclarations() {
    AnnotationConfigApplicationContext ctx = new AnnotationConfigApplicationContext(FirstLevelSubConfig.class);
View Full Code Here

public class ComponentScanParserTests extends TestCase {

  public void testAspectJTypeFilter() {
    ApplicationContext context = new ClassPathXmlApplicationContext(
        "org/springframework/context/annotation/aspectjTypeFilterTests.xml");
    assertTrue(context.containsBean("fooServiceImpl"));
    assertTrue(context.containsBean("stubFooDao"));
    assertFalse(context.containsBean("scopedProxyTestBean"));
  }

  public void testNonMatchingResourcePattern() {
View Full Code Here

  public void testAspectJTypeFilter() {
    ApplicationContext context = new ClassPathXmlApplicationContext(
        "org/springframework/context/annotation/aspectjTypeFilterTests.xml");
    assertTrue(context.containsBean("fooServiceImpl"));
    assertTrue(context.containsBean("stubFooDao"));
    assertFalse(context.containsBean("scopedProxyTestBean"));
  }

  public void testNonMatchingResourcePattern() {
    ApplicationContext context = new ClassPathXmlApplicationContext(
View Full Code Here

  public void testAspectJTypeFilter() {
    ApplicationContext context = new ClassPathXmlApplicationContext(
        "org/springframework/context/annotation/aspectjTypeFilterTests.xml");
    assertTrue(context.containsBean("fooServiceImpl"));
    assertTrue(context.containsBean("stubFooDao"));
    assertFalse(context.containsBean("scopedProxyTestBean"));
  }

  public void testNonMatchingResourcePattern() {
    ApplicationContext context = new ClassPathXmlApplicationContext(
        "org/springframework/context/annotation/nonMatchingResourcePatternTests.xml");
View Full Code Here

  }

  public void testNonMatchingResourcePattern() {
    ApplicationContext context = new ClassPathXmlApplicationContext(
        "org/springframework/context/annotation/nonMatchingResourcePatternTests.xml");
    assertFalse(context.containsBean("fooServiceImpl"));
  }

  public void testMatchingResourcePattern() {
    ApplicationContext context = new ClassPathXmlApplicationContext(
        "org/springframework/context/annotation/matchingResourcePatternTests.xml");
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.